RCer: Have you had a look on line at the Salaya area? Lots of gated estates and new builds as it's within shooting distance of Bangkok. It's about half-way between Nakhon Pathom and Bangkok.There's also the new Central Salaya department store and Villa Market (on the opposite side of the road) in that area.
